首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

android mysql开发工具

基础概念

Android MySQL 开发工具是指用于在 Android 平台上进行 MySQL 数据库开发的一系列工具和库。这些工具可以帮助开发者在 Android 应用中连接、管理和操作 MySQL 数据库。

相关优势

  1. 高效性:MySQL 是一个高性能的关系型数据库管理系统,能够处理大量数据和高并发请求。
  2. 灵活性:提供了丰富的数据类型和灵活的查询语言,便于开发者进行复杂的数据操作。
  3. 可扩展性:支持各种存储引擎,可以根据应用需求选择合适的存储引擎。
  4. 安全性:提供了多种安全机制,如访问控制、数据加密等,保护数据安全。

类型

  1. 数据库管理工具:如 phpMyAdmin、Navicat 等,用于在 PC 端管理 MySQL 数据库。
  2. Android 开发库:如 JDBC、Android-MySQL-Driver 等,用于在 Android 应用中连接和操作 MySQL 数据库。
  3. ORM 框架:如 Hibernate、Room 等,提供对象关系映射功能,简化数据库操作。

应用场景

  1. 移动应用:在 Android 应用中存储和检索用户数据,如聊天记录、用户信息等。
  2. 企业应用:用于企业内部管理系统的数据存储和查询。
  3. 游戏应用:存储游戏数据,如用户进度、游戏成就等。

常见问题及解决方法

问题1:Android 应用无法连接到 MySQL 数据库

原因

  • 数据库服务器地址或端口配置错误。
  • 数据库用户名或密码错误。
  • 防火墙阻止了连接请求。
  • MySQL 服务器未开启远程访问权限。

解决方法

  1. 检查数据库服务器地址和端口是否正确。
  2. 确认数据库用户名和密码是否正确。
  3. 检查防火墙设置,确保允许连接请求。
  4. 在 MySQL 服务器上开启远程访问权限。
代码语言:txt
复制
// 示例代码:连接 MySQL 数据库
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;

public class MySQLConnector {
    private static final String URL = "jdbc:mysql://your_server_address:3306/your_database";
    private static final String USER = "your_username";
    private static final String PASSWORD = "your_password";

    public static Connection getConnection() throws SQLException {
        return DriverManager.getConnection(URL, USER, PASSWORD);
    }
}

问题2:数据库查询性能低下

原因

  • 查询语句复杂,导致执行时间过长。
  • 数据库索引不足,影响查询效率。
  • 数据库服务器硬件资源不足。

解决方法

  1. 优化查询语句,减少不必要的复杂操作。
  2. 添加合适的索引,提高查询效率。
  3. 增加数据库服务器的硬件资源,如 CPU、内存等。

参考链接

希望这些信息对你有所帮助!如果有更多具体问题,欢迎继续提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 欢迎体验 Android 游戏开发工具包

    作者 / Android Games 产品经理 Scott Carbon-Ogden 我们在 2021 Google 游戏开发者峰会 发布了 Android 游戏开发工具包 (AGDK)。...它是一整套工具和库,可以帮助您开发、优化和交付高品质的 Android 游戏。点击这里 观看 Android 游戏开发新工具的视频了解更多详细信息。...AGDK 工具和库可以在多个不同的 Android 版本中运作。大部分功能可以在当下绝大多数设备上运行。 由 Android 构建,为 Android 而生 。...Android 游戏开发工具扩展包 (Android Game Development Extension) 将 Android 作为平台目标添加到 Visual Studio 中。...您可以在关于 Android Performance Tuner 的精彩视频 中了解更多详情。 您可以访问 官方文档,获取有关 Android 游戏开发的最新资源,以及下载 AGDK。

    95010

    重走Android路 之 Android系统架构图以及开发工具了解

    各位老铁注意防暑,多喝水~~~ 前言 今天为大家带来如下俩点内容: Android 系统架构简述; Android 开发工具简述。...新老Android架构图相比: 新的Android架构图相对来说更加的细化; 新的Android架构图细化特定分出一个:Hardware Abstraction Lay (HAL)层。...二、Android开发工具 Android开发工具,从曾经的傻瓜式,到如今的自动化,插件化,包括我们的应用程序都开始组件化、插件化的趋势下,不得不为背后默默奋斗的大佬点个赞,致敬~!!!...Android Studio 首先来一波官方对于Android Studio最直接有效的描述: Android Studio提供了在不同类型的Android设备上构建应用的最快速工具。...当然还有很多,这就需要各位亲自行发掘了哦~ 下面来看一下在Android Studio中工程结构以及其所代表的含义: Android视图 ---- 默认情况下,Android Studio会在Android

    1.5K20

    Android入门教程AS重制-A002开发工具介绍

    关于Android的开发工具有很多,基本上都以在SDK中找到,下面我们逐个来看一下:首先我们使用的是Java语言进行Android应用的开发,那么Java的运行环境是少不了的了,我们需要在我们的...JDK JDK(Java Development kit) Java语言软件开发工具包主要是用来运行和编译我们的java程序,如果在我们的开发环境中没有JDK的话,是无法进行编译的,如果只是运行...SDK SDK是我们Android开发工具包,主要包含以下几个工具类:- SDK Tools- Platform Tools- Build Tools这些都可以在我们下载的SDK中找到...dx – 用于将.class文件生成classes.dex文件 zipalign – 对apk文件进行优化 以上所介绍的开发工具,都需要各位去熟悉掌握,具体的使用方法,官方还有网上的一些资源已经介绍得非常详细...具体可以参考以下两个网址: http://developer.android.com/tools/help/index.html http://wiki.eoeandroid.com/Android_Tools

    84520

    Android 游戏开发工具包热门问题解答

    作者 / Android DevRel 技术主管经理 Wayne Lu 我们在 7 月发布了 Android 游戏开发工具包 (AGDK),并收集了一些开发者提出的热门问题,包括 AGDK 库和工具、Android...如果您使用 Unreal 引擎且针对多个平台 (例如 PC 或主机),Android 游戏开发工具扩展包 (AGDE) 可能会对您的工作流程起到很好的补充效果。...Android Performance Tuner。...使用 Android 性能剖析器 和 其他工具 检查内存使用情况。 在 Android 中绘制图形 第三,我们收到了有关如何在 Android 中绘制图形的问题。...您可以观看 问答视频 查看有关 AGDK 的热门问题,也可以访问 Android 官方网站 获取有关 Android 游戏开发的最新资源。

    1.2K10

    一起看 IO | Android 开发工具最新更新

    我们持续专注于对 Android 开发工具进行优化和改进,为开发者们带去更加便捷、提示信息更全面的开发体验,助力开发者们更高效的开发 Android 应用。...如需了解更多新特性,请观看演讲视频 Android 开发工具中的最新更新。...图片 △ 新的 Wear OS Run/Debug 配置类型 开发工具 Logcat V2 - 从底层重构的全新 Logcat 可以更便捷地解析、查询和追踪日志。...图片 △ 可视内容检查 开发工具 模拟蓝牙 - 您现在可以使用模拟蓝牙发现并且连接两台模拟器了。...布局检查器中的 Compose 重新组合计数 Wear OS Wear OS 模拟器配对助手 Wear OS 模拟器侧边工具栏 直接启动 Wear OS 界面 开发工具 Logcat V2 由 Gradle

    9K40

    推荐几个非常有用的开发工具之Android Studio插件

    推荐几个非常有用的开发工具 非著名程序员 我们都知道Eclipse开发Android将在今年年底google不再继续提供相应的开发支持,转而开始强烈发展Android Studio,现在我就分享几款能帮助团队提升工作效率的几个...Android Studio插件和工具。...在Android中,对象的序列化一般有两种方式,一种是Serializable,一种是Parcelable。 Serializable 在Java中就存在,效率较低。...Parcelable 是Android中提供的,也是官方推荐的方式,效率比Serializable高很多。...作为一名Android开发者,是不是厌烦了大量的findViewById以及setOnClickListener代码,而ButterKnife是一个专注于Android系统的View注入框架,让你从此从这些烦人臃肿的代码中解脱出来

    70980

    【Android 应用开发】Ubuntu 下 Android Studio 开发工具使用详解 (旧版本 | 仅作参考)

    -- Ubuntu 下 Android Studio 开发工具使用详解 : http://blog.csdn.net/shulianghan/article/details/20855541 ; -- .../sdk/tools 和 /home/octopus/android-studio/sdk/platform-tools ; octopus@octopus-Vostro-270s:~$ cd android-studio.../sdk/tools/ octopus@octopus-Vostro-270s:~/android-studio/sdk/tools$ pwd /home/octopus/android-studio/...在真实手机上运行 Android 程序 连接手机 : 手机开启 USB 调试, 连接手机, 在 Android Studio 界面中, 就可以查看手机连接信息; -- 界面 Android 视图显示 :...  -- 启动 Android Monitor View 界面 : 点击   按钮, 可以进入 Android Monitor View 界面, 对于这个界面, 就比较熟悉了, 与 eclipse

    1K20
    领券